History

Despite earning their name from the elite Clone Bikers they were made for, BARC speeder quickly spread through all branches of the Republic Military and even beyond it. Fast, agile and deadly, BARCs were a reliable threat to Separatists' infantry, that were unlucky to be in the scopes of Republic's Top Guns - or, rather, simply were in their flight path. At some point, even Coruscant's Police Department probably had a glimpse at Shock Troopers riding on these new bikes, and ordered a significant batch of the special Police Model. However, nothing lasts forever, and prohibitively high costs of the BARC model forced Republic to first supplement it with 74-Z speeder bikes, and then the Empire would completely switch to the said model, abandoning it's Clone Wars legacy once and for all. Even decades after the war had ended, those who still had BARCs tended to keep them and take good care of the old-reliable speeders.

Pros: cheaper than dirt, practically infinite range inside the atmosphere.
Cons: no armament, and not really good outside the atmosphere.

Additional Notes:
  • This is practically just like any other aero-bike in SE, just styled after one seen in Star Wars. However, even in Star Wars we saw them fly at ridiculous altitudes in Revenge of the Sith, so arguments on the topic of "aero-bikes vs hover bikes" is rather pointless.
  • Speaking of which, "hugging the ground" may not be the best idea: this thing doesn't have all that much upward thrust, so in case of an emergency - you can easily slam into something if you don't give yourself enough space.
  • Also, I know people will be pissed at me for not including armaments with this thing - in my defense, there's literally not a single place one could place them at such a scale. And, to be completely honest - it's best to reserve this speeder to rear echelons, where you're not likely to get blasted, as riding something like this into battle should be considered suicide, frankly.
  • As this is a collection, and not a standalone model, all 3 BARC speeders come connected with a cyan row of blocks - just remove the blocks, and pick whichever variant you prefer.
  • Also yes, this thing can be carried by an LAAT just like in the TV show. I would, however, advise you to carry only one speeder at the time.
